I've the next table, for instance:

customer = Table('customer', metadata,
     Column('id', Integer, primery_key=True),
     Column('name', String(50), nullable=False)
)

and....the class

class Customer(object):
      pass

and.. the mapper

mapper(Customer, customer)

Now, I want add a "virtual attribute" to my class which is not part of
my table, for example

class Customer(object)
     def __init__(self)
           self.selected = False

Then, I do a simple query:

cust = session.query(Customer).get(1)

but, when I want use....

cust.selected = True

An exception ocurr, the cust object have not 'selected' attribute


How can solve this?
Is possible do it?
